task 4: edits to 4 photos

This is my first photo in the narrative, it shows the character being given his first drink.













And this is the photo after I have edited it, I started to take the colour out of the photo by decreasing the saturation, I plan on doing this for each of the four photos until the final one is completely black and white. I am doing this because the further the character falls into addiction the more colour will be drained to represent his life spiralling out of control.
